Care and cleaning
Cleaning the filters
IMPORTANT!
NEVER use the dishwasher without filters. In- correct repositioning and fitting of the filters will produce poor washing results.

Cleaning the spray arms
NEVER try to remove the spray arms.
If residues of soil have clogged the holes in the spray arms, remove them with a cocktail stick.
